Ecumenical Early Morning Communion Sunday August 21st 8.30 am
We're pleased to announce the re commencement of the early morning Communion Service.
This is a quiet half hour communion service with prayers, reading, a message and sometimes music. This is to be an ecumenical service, so we look forward to welcoming our friends from in and around Audlem to share in this service.
